Output eb594bc8b4a5d261b7710a337d1fc4e8f2cfbbdee3a2c3348db0e2ee6aa3aafa:1

value
9837546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6bfe3513d5b3a76db51675014b8e53a48d81b2a OP_EQUAL
address
3QBi2LrWevHWYcaEGnFACJZRcGXwZSEyJb
transaction
eb594bc8b4a5d261b7710a337d1fc4e8f2cfbbdee3a2c3348db0e2ee6aa3aafa
confirmations
276360
spent
true